When a Foundation Engineering Certification Is Needed
A foundation engineering certification is typically requested when a lender, buyer, seller, or other party requires formal documentation from a licensed professional engineer regarding foundation or structural conditions. This may occur during real estate transactions, refinancing, or when prior repairs or structural concerns need professional evaluation.
